Method
Fried Fish
- 1
Prepare the Batter
In a large bowl, combine the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king powder, salt, black pepper, and garlic powder. Mix well to combine all dry ingredients.
- 2
Make the Batter
Slowly whisk in the cold water until the batter is smooth and of a medium consistency. It should be thick enough to coat the back of a spoon.
- 3
Heat the Oil
In a deep skillet or frying pan,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at until it reaches 350°F (175°C).
- 4
Fry the Fish
Dip each fish fillet into the batter, allowing excess batter to drip off. Carefully place the battered fish into the hot oil and fry for about 4-5 minutes on each side, or until golden brown and crispy.
- 5
Drain the Fish
Once cooked, remove the fish from the oil and place on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
Fries
- 6
Prepare the Potatoes
Peel the potatoes and cut them into thin strips to make fries.
- 7
Heat the Oil
In a separate deep frying pan, heat the vegetable oil over medium-high heat until it reaches 350°F (175°C).
- 8
Fry the Potatoes
Carefully add the potato strips to the hot oil in batches, frying for about 4-5 minutes or until they are golden brown and crispy. Use a slotted spoon to remove fries and place them on a paper towel-lined plate.
- 9
Season the Fries
Sprinkle the hot fries with salt while they are still hot so the salt sticks.
Coleslaw
- 10
Prepare the Vegetables
In a large bowl, combine the shredded green cabbage and shredded carrots.
- 11
Make the Dressing
In a separate bowl, whisk together the mayonnaise, apple cider vinegar, sugar, salt, and black pepper until smooth.
- 12
Combine
Pour the dressing over the cabbage and carrots, and toss until well coated.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es before serving for the flavors to meld.
